Passenger access control system for mass transit (Rafael Núñez Airport of Cartagena).
Rafael Núñez International Airport, also known as Cartagena de Indias Airport, is located in the city of Cartagena, capital of the Bolívar Department. It is considered one of the most important airports in Colombia due to the high volume of national and international tourism in the area. It is situated within the urban area of Cartagena de Indias, north of the city's historic center.
This airport receives hundreds of travelers daily, who arrive in Cartagena primarily for tourism and business trips. Biomig began operating at this airport in early 2021. With this access control system, Colombian travelers entering Colombia through Cartagena's airport can complete the immigration process more comfortably, efficiently, and effectively.
Incomelec installed, supplied, and commissioned the Biomig passenger access control system in international immigration and emigration at the Rafael Núñez Airport in Cartagena.
The system, which receives an average of 78 international flights weekly, expects to reduce waiting times by up to 60% with the installation of the Biomig passenger access control system. This was achieved using Automatic Systems Skylane automated walkways with an iris recognition system. This solution integrates a highly intuitive iris recognition terminal that quickly captures iris data at a long range of 35 to 45 centimeters.
The double iris is considered the most secure biometric in the world, second only to DNA, as it ensures identity due to its false acceptance rate (FAR) of 1 in 2.3 trillion.
When Colombian passengers depart from this airport, they must enter their identification number, present their passport, answer security questions, and approach the iris scanner to authenticate their identity. This is checked against databases and alert lists from national and international authorities. Once verified, the corridor is opened.
